Residential tile repair services involve fixing and restoring tiles that have become damaged or worn over time. This can include replacing cracked or broken tiles, regrouting areas where the grout has deteriorated, and repairing loose or hollow tiles that may pose safety concerns. Skilled service providers can also address issues like surface chips, stains, or discoloration to improve the overall appearance of tiled surfaces. These repairs help maintain the integrity and aesthetic appeal of tile installations in homes, ensuring that floors, walls, and countertops remain functional and attractive.
Common problems that residential tile repair services help resolve include cracked tiles caused by impacts or shifting foundations, grout that has crumbled or become discolored, and tiles that have loosened or become loose due to age or improper installation. Water damage, mold, and mildew can also lead to deterioration of tile joints and backing materials, making repairs necessary to prevent further damage. These services are essential for homeowners who notice uneven surfaces, loose tiles, or visible cracks, as addressing these issues early can prevent more extensive and costly repairs later on.

The overview below groups typical Residential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Salem,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ile repairs or replacements gener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and complexity of the repair.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this band.
Moderate Replacements - Replacing larger sections or repairing multiple tiles usually costs between $600 and $1,500. This range covers common residential projects where local contractors can efficiently handle the work. Larger or more intricate repairs may approach the upper limit.
Full Tile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of entire tiled areas can cost from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Many full replacements are on the higher end, especially if they involve extensive demolition or custom work. Smaller, straightforward replacements tend to stay near the lower part of this range.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ex tile repair or installation projects can exceed $5,000, particularly for custom designs or high-end materials. Such projects are less common but are handled by experienced local service providers when needed. Most residential jobs, however, fall within the typical ranges mentioned above.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of tile surfaces can be repaired? Local contractors can handle repairs on various tile surfaces including ceramic, porcelain, stone, and glass tiles, restoring their appearance and functionality.
How do professionals fix cracked or chipped tiles? Service providers typically remove damaged tiles and replace them with matching new tiles, ensuring a seamless repair that maintains the original look.
Can damaged grout be repaired or replaced? Yes, local tile repair experts can remove old grout and apply fresh grout to improve the appearance and prevent further damage.
Is it possible to repair tiles without replacing the entire surface? In many cases, small repairs such as filling cracks or replacing individual tiles can be performed without needing to redo the entire tiled area.
What should be considered before repairing tile in a residential space? It’s important to assess the extent of damage, type of tile, and surrounding area to determine the best repair approach with the help of local service providers.
